Transaction 6826b9ad845921d72c3de580859f353978a18fe0384684609996967e6a2ddd7a

1 Input
2 Outputs
  • 6826b9ad845921d72c3de580859f353978a18fe0384684609996967e6a2ddd7a:0
  • value  6875000
    address  2NBMEXBSmLzfwo8gm1AhmdTHyVTb8X9STgB
  • 6826b9ad845921d72c3de580859f353978a18fe0384684609996967e6a2ddd7a:1
  • value  94633284832
    address  2MzVWbH95mszeQaUMv2pNRhX3zgdLdaUjBN